BCT 2743  Building Construction Law, Codes and Specs  (3 Credits )  
This course will introduce students to the practical aspects of construction law. Focus is on the office management duties associated with bidding, contract administration, project specifications, purchase order terms, construction insurance and bonding, and alternative dispute resolution. This course examines licensing requirements by regulatory agencies, and the current edition of the standard building code and other regulations applicable to construction.

  
Prerequisite: C or higher in BCN 1001 (May be taken as a corequisite)  

  
BCT 2770  Construction Estimating and Accounting  (3 Credits )  
This course introduces the fundamentals of the estimating process for construction projects. Topics include the work breakdown structure (WBS); extraction of quantities (quantity take-offs) such as area, volume, weight, etc., from construction documents; analysis and determination of direct and indirect costs; the uses of unit cost databases; bidding process; project delivery methods; and types of estimates. This course introduces construction accounting and the procedures for builders and contractors to establish and maintain a financial record keeping system. Computer-based construction estimating software will be introduced.

  
Prerequisite: C or higher in BCN 1001 (May be taken as a corequisite)
